The NBA playoffs have started off in an unexpected way as the defending champions, the Golden State Warriors, have incurred a 0-2 deficit against the Sacramento Kings. Things seem to be going downhill for the Dubs after they lost their star player Draymond Green due to ejection in the second game of the series. Warriors fans had further woes in store as Draymond Green was recently reported to be suspended ahead of Game 3. Amidst all the craziness, a new piece of information regarding an NBA executive has set the NBA world ablaze.

Startling fact comes to light amid Draymond Green suspension drama

Joe Dumars, the NBA’s Executive Vice president and Head of Basketball Operations, recently announced that Draymond Green has been suspended for a game without pay for stepping on Sabonis’ chest. However, a new update on the NBA’s chief decision maker has shocked the NBA fandom.

It has come to light that Joe Dumars(a former two-time NBA champion) quite recently worked for the Sacramento Kings’ front office. Well, this definitely raised some eyebrows as there was suspicion of bias against the Golden State Warriors among many fans.
